Was offered a free credit report, they asked for credit card information and said it would not be used. I had 7 days to cancel an extended agreement and only then I would be charged $24.95. I got my credit report immediately and call them right after I recieved the report to cancel the agreement as they stated. Well low and behold on my bank statement they took the $24.95 out of my account.

I called the 800 number and spoke to a so called customer service person, who gave me a number to call at thier corporate office and it turned out to be a fax number. I called them again and spoke another person who gave me "Corporate address" and told me I would have to write to them about my complaint! If this isn't Fraud I don't know what is!
